Job Overview
We are seeking a dedicated Landscape Technician to join our team. The ideal candidate will be reliable, coachable, and prepared to tackle any job related to the beautification of various landscapes. This role involves performing a variety of tasks related to lawn care, landscape maintenance, and horticulture, ensuring that properties are well-kept and aesthetically pleasing. No formal experience is required, we are happy to train anyone willing to learn.
Responsibilities
- Perform lawn care activities, including mowing and trimming.
- Maintain landscapes through planting, pruning, and caring for trees and shrubs.
- Operate hand tools, power tools, and small machinery.
- Assist in hardscape projects, including the installation of patios, walkways, and retaining walls.
- Conduct snow plowing during the winter months to keep properties accessible.
- Provide general maintenance of equipment and tools to ensure they are in good working condition.
- Collaborate with team members to complete projects efficiently while maintaining high-quality standards.
